Climate change is making us sick — and Big Pharma will profit January 13, 2020

KYW Newsradio

“Climate change is our biggest public health threat right now because of its global effects and its pervasive effects on our health,” said Dr. Daniel Wolk, a member of the Citizens’ Climate Lobby and Philadelphia chapter volunteer for Physicians for Social Responsibility. “Addressing climate change and shifting to a clean energy economy is a huge public health opportunity that we need to take advantage of, and thus save lives and money while stopping climate change.”
